summaryrefslogtreecommitdiffstats
path: root/arch/mips/kernel
diff options
context:
space:
mode:
authorLeonid Yegoshin <Leonid.Yegoshin@imgtec.com>2013-11-14 16:12:30 +0000
committerRalf Baechle <ralf@linux-mips.org>2014-01-22 20:19:00 +0100
commit601cfa7b6fb657cff9e8f77bbcce79f75dd7ab74 (patch)
tree6468ffe9a1b589e715e9157cf21629c4e78b109c /arch/mips/kernel
parent198bb4cef13525dd9391623c514557123cc6cc31 (diff)
downloadlinux-601cfa7b6fb657cff9e8f77bbcce79f75dd7ab74.tar.bz2
MIPS: mm: Use the TLBINVF instruction to flush the VTLB
The TLBINVF instruction can be used to flush the entire VTLB. This eliminates the need for the TLBWI loop and improves performance. Reviewed-by: Paul Burton <paul.burton@imgtec.com> Signed-off-by: Leonid Yegoshin <Leonid.Yegoshin@imgtec.com> Signed-off-by: Markos Chandras <markos.chandras@imgtec.com> Signed-off-by: John Crispin <blogic@openwrt.org> Patchwork: http://patchwork.linux-mips.org/patch/6138/
Diffstat (limited to 'arch/mips/kernel')
0 files changed, 0 insertions, 0 deletions